In sam2p 0.49.3, the inxpmreader function in inxpm.cpp has an integer signedness error, leading to a crash when writing to an out-of-bounds array element.
In sam2p 0.49.3, the pcxLoadRaster function in inpcx.cpp has an integer signedness error leading to a heap-based buffer overflow.
In sam2p 0.49.4, there are integer overflows (with resultant heap-based buffer overflows) in input-bmp.ci in the function ReadImage, because "width height" multiplications occur unsafely.
In sam2p 0.49.3, there is an invalid read of size 2 in the parsergb function in inxpm.cpp. However, this can also cause a write to an illegal address.
Because of an integer overflow in sam2p 0.49.3, a loop executes 0xffffffff times, ending with an invalid read of size 1 in the Image::Indexed::sortPal function in image.cpp. However, this also causes memory corruption because of an attempted write to the invalid d[0xfffffffe] array element.
There is a heap-based buffer overflow in bmpcompress1row in appliers.cpp in sam2p 0.49.4 that leads to a denial of service or possibly unspecified other impact.
There is a heap-based buffer overflow in ReadImage in input-tga.ci in sam2p 0.49.4 that leads to a denial of service or possibly unspecified other impact.
The DGifDecompressLine function in dgiflib.c in GIFLIB (possibly version 3.0.x), as later shipped in cgif.c in sam2p 0.49.4, has a heap-based buffer overflow because a certain CrntCode array index is not checked. This will lead to a denial of service or possibly unspecified other impact.
There is an invalid memory access bug in cgif.c that leads to a Segmentation fault in sam2p 0.49.4. A crafted input will lead to a denial of service or possibly unspecified other impact.
There is a floating point exception in ReadImage that leads to a Segmentation fault in sam2p 0.49.4. A crafted input will lead to a denial of service or possibly unspecified other impact.
